**Action Item PM-14: Config hot-reload hardening**

During the Veldris outage, the gateway reloaded a half-written config file and dropped all routes for six minutes. New folks: our configs hot-reload on file change, with no validation gate. That's the bug.

Fix: reload only after checksum verification, debounce rapid writes, and fall back to the last-known-good snapshot on parse failure. Owner: platform rotation. Due next sprint.

Debounce and retry behavior is governed by the constants below; do not change them without a load test.

constants for kaduf-tafop:
QUOTAS = {
    "holwyn": 877,
    "pelox": 887,
    "zorath": 371,
    "ralir": 836,
    "juldor": 266,
}

# Service Accounts: String Extraction

The `extract-i18n` script pulls translatable strings from all Bramblewick repos and pushes them to the Glossa service. It runs under the `i18n-extractor` service account. Do not run it under your personal account; Glossa rate-limits individual users aggressively. The account has write access to the staging catalog only. Set the token in your shell before invoking the script. The current staging token is below.

API key for kahap-kafog: zpat15_6qzxZ7YR8aDwjmp

The waveform preview in Clipforge renders from a downsampled peak file rather than the raw audio, generated at upload time by the Brindle worker pool. This keeps scrubbing responsive even on hour-long sessions, at the cost of a few seconds of preprocessing. For the release, we froze the downsampling parameters after testing against Orla's podcast corpus — changing them invalidates every cached peak file. The shipped constants are these.

limits module of fafog-tawef:
CAPS = {
    "belath": 369,
    "queneth": 818,
    "ralwyn": 169,
    "goriel": 1004,
    "novvan": 808,
}